WebFeb 17, 2011 · The SELECT ANY DICTIONARY privilege (or, in earlier versions the SELECT_CATALOG_ROLE role) gives a user privileges to select from any data dictionary table. The SELECT ANY DICTIONARY privilege would give a developer privileges to write whatever queries they'd like against DBA_SOURCE to see the source for any object, …
WebFeb 23, 2024 · Purpose. The init.ora O7_DICTIONARY_ACCESSIBILITY is still available in versions 9i,10g&11g, as well as the SELECT_CATALOG_ROLE role. A new system privilege, SELECT ANY DICTIONARY, allows users to select data from dictionary views. DBA's need to understand the subtlety between these 3 possibilities to use one or the other. WebDefault Role Tips. Users can have one or more roles granted to them, passing several types of privileges in the process. However, not all the roles are enabled when a user creates a session. Only the roles defined as default are enabled. WebApr 23, 2024 · Select Any table privilege is a system privilege which allows the grantee to query any Table, View or a Materialized views from any schema except the sys Schema.
